Learn More about Arsenic Poisoning Symptoms
There are many arsenic poisoning symptoms associated with arsenic contamination. They range from vomiting to even death.
Toxic effects of arsenic trioxide usually result from ingestion. Small
amounts of arsenic trioxide can lead to multiple organ damage and
death.
Acute signs and symptoms include nausea, vomiting, diarrhea,
gastrointestinal hemorrhage, cerebral edema, tachycardia, dysrhythmias, and
hypovolemic shock. Symptoms are dose dependent and can be delayed.
Dermal contact and inhalation of airborne arsenic trioxide can cause localized irritation and usually does not result in systemic effects.
